Created in 1979, the microelectronic center in Rousset-sur-Arc currently produces 35% of all semi-conductors in France and is considered as the leading center of its kind in France and in southern Europe.
The area employs 6,000 people. The site includes a dedicated wastewater treatment plant for the processing of industrial wastewater.
